Grasping Toronto Underpinning: Costs & Aspects

Venturing into Toronto underpinning projects can be a intricate undertaking, significantly impacting financial plans. The cost varies dramatically, influenced by factors like soil composition, the degree of structural issues, adjacent infrastructure, and the opted for methodology. Generally, anticipate expenses ranging from twenty to fifty thousand dollars for simpler cases, escalating to exceeding for more involved stabilization efforts. It's crucial to include potential issues read more – water damage, root intrusion, or unanticipated ground conditions – which invariably augment overall expenses. Engaging a experienced geotechnical consultant for a thorough soil analysis *before* proceeding is absolutely critical to reliably estimate costs and avoid unpleasant financial shocks down the track. Furthermore, obtaining the required permits from the City of Toronto, which can demand additional charges, must also be meticulously considered within the total planning stage of the endeavor.

Cellar Excavating Toronto: Permits, Process & Potential

Planning on a foundation digging project in this area involves a significant endeavor and requires careful consideration of municipal regulations. Obtaining the necessary approvals is the first hurdle, typically involving submissions to the municipal building department and potential costs. The method itself can be lengthy, often requiring geotechnical assessment to ensure groundwork integrity. Regardless of the compliance aspects, potential benefits include increased square area, enhanced property assessment, and a customized extra area. But, be sure to consider potential issues, such as groundwater control and disturbance to nearby buildings.
